Patent number: 9083172Abstract: A portable lightning protection system is described for placement adjacent structures requiring lightning protection. The system includes a base mast section with an upper end and a plurality of radially extending, axially aligned ribs; a top mast section; preferably at least one intermediate mast section attachable to the upper end of the base mast section and to the lower end of the top mast section, the mast sections being axially aligned when attached; an air terminal having a conductive rod insertable into the bore of the top mast section; a base including a plurality of radially extending horizontal beams having inner ends attachable to the base mast section ribs and a plurality of inclined beams having inner ends attachable to the base mast section ribs and outer ends attachable to the horizontal beams; and grounding cables connecting the mast to the ground.Type: GrantFiled: March 13, 2013Date of Patent: July 14, 2015Assignee: LBA Group, Inc.Inventor: Lawrence V. Behr

Patent number: 6420650Abstract: Broadcast towers used for the co-location of wireless antennas and having a plurality of antenna wires spaced from a support are modified with an insulation system including flexible, non-conductive insulation sleeves to cover the lower section of the antenna wires. These sleeves include an inner tubular member having an inner diameter greater than the outer diameter of the antenna wire and an outer tubular member having an inner diameter greater than the outer diameter of the inner tubular member. An improved cabinet for isolating cables is also described. The cabinet includes a conductive housing having a top wall, a bottom wall, and parallel first and second side walls joining said top and bottom walls, and removable front and back plates. A non-conductive cable support frame is slidable within the housing. The side walls have corresponding attachment openings, whereby a side wall of one cabinet can be aligned with and attached to a side wall of another cabinet of the same construction.Type: GrantFiled: July 3, 2001Date of Patent: July 16, 2002Inventor: Lawrence V. Behr

Patent number: 6065162Abstract: A device for turning or moving a bedridden patient on a bed having opposed sides by pulling a sheet positioned under the patient toward one said of the bed, the device including a support frame with first and second vertical roller support arms, and a horizontal base connecting the support arms; a horizontal roller including sheet attachment clips supported by the support arms; an electric motor mounted on the frame and operatively attached to the roller through the interior of the frame; wheeled legs pivotally attached at their inner ends to the frame; and electrical circuitry controlling the operation of the motor, the circuitry including a timer for stopping operation of the motor after a predetermined time period, and wiring within the frame interior.Type: GrantFiled: July 21, 1998Date of Patent: May 23, 2000Inventor: Lawrence V. Behr

Patent number: 5537125Abstract: A transportable broadcast antenna supported on a moveable carriage comprising a telescoping tower having plurality of nesting sections, including an outer section, and intermediate and inner sections, each section slidable relative to the adjacent exterior tower section between retracted, deployed and release positions, and latches to hold the section in the deployed position. The latches disengage when the section is further extended to the release position, and is prevented from locking when the tower is retracted. Radials join the tower and extending outwardly therefrom.Type: GrantFiled: September 29, 1994Date of Patent: July 16, 1996Assignee: LBA Technology, Inc.Inventors: Roy L. Harrell, Jr., Lawrence V. Behr
